Ticket: encoding detection misfires on uploaded text files in Papertrawl. Files with a UTF-8 BOM plus mixed Latin-1 bytes get classified as UTF-16 and render as garbage — worse, the sniffer reads the first 4KB unsanitized, which is the part the security review should poke at. We think a crafted prefix could force a downstream parser into the wrong branch. Repro files attached on the internal share. Fix is staged behind a flag. For verification, start from the build identified by the token below.

session token of hahop-yahif = htk31_138eb45c7d40b38b91415eca52da01d

Internal Memo — Gross-Margin Review

To the incoming director: the quarterly gross-margin review for the Ardenfell product line is complete. Margin held at 61%, down two points on last quarter, driven by component costs on the Sablewing units. Procurement has renegotiated two supplier contracts effective next month. Full workbook is with the finance lead. The confidential note on forward plans sits below this memo.

management briefing: Only 42 of the 163 pilot accounts renewed Keliel, so a churn review is set for October 13. Ralethek Holdings is in early talks to buy Silathix Systems for about $268.1 million.

## Deployment

The Quillbase API ships as a slimmed container image built with the Hollowfen multi-stage pipeline. The final stage copies only the compiled binary and trimmed runtime libraries, dropping build tools entirely. Before deploying to the Marrowdale cluster, confirm the image passes the size gate. The runtime reads the following configuration at startup.

service settings:
oliath:
  log_level: debug
  metrics_host: metrics.oliath.zemvarsys.internal
  pool_size: 8

Internal memo — Q2 regional sales review, Belvane Group

To the finance team: the Q2 review covered the Westmoor, Carden, and Ilsby regions. Westmoor beat target by 7%; Carden and Ilsby both fell short, largely due to delayed renewals. Regional heads submit revised forecasts by the 14th. Tomas Erlund will consolidate for the board pack. Please factor in the confidential planning note below.

board note of yageg-yadug: The northern region missed its Framir quota by 13.1 percent last quarter. Lamathek Freight plans to raise the Quenael list price by 30.2 percent in March. The pricing group signed off on a budget of $133.5 million for Project Novok. The renewal with Gilethek Foods closes at $60.0 million a year, 2.7 percent above the last contract.